The Role of Personal Branding
Building a personal brand is increasingly important in today's digital landscape, where individuals seek to amplify their influence. Personal branding involves creating valuable content, growing an audience, and establishing connections through various platforms. As seen in the operations of Legacy Builder, moving towards video content enhances traditional text-based strategies, allowing for broader reach and engagement. The introduction of services like newsletters and social media outreach reflects a shift towards more dynamic branding strategies, catering to clients' evolving needs.
The Enduring Value of Writing Skills
Despite the rise of AI tools that assist in writing, developing strong writing skills remains crucial for effective communication and expression. The ability to articulate thoughts and ideas is synonymous with understanding and mastery of knowledge. Individuals who can write well possess a competitive advantage, as they can effectively express themselves in a digital landscape where clarity is essential. The continuous need for personal integrity and authenticity in writing underscores the importance of being true to oneself, reinforcing that writing is not merely a technical skill but an essential form of self-expression.
Cultivating Taste and Perspective
Having a refined taste is becoming increasingly valuable in a world rife with options and media noise. This involves discernment in choosing content that resonates with authenticity and quality, rather than mere popularity. The discussion highlights how genuine artistic expression and understanding are paramount, likening it to mastering the nuances of good writing or design. Developing taste is a gradual process, requiring exposure to diverse influences and experiences, but it significantly enhances one's ability to produce meaningful and impactful work.
The Importance of Connection and Humility
Engaging in acts of service and community involvement fosters a sense of perspective and gratitude that transcends personal pursuits. By listening to others and understanding their struggles, individuals can break free from self-referential thinking that fuels dissatisfaction. This shift in focus often leads to a more fulfilling life, as it encourages empathy and reinforces social bonds. Recognizing the deeper purpose beyond self-centered ambitions can guide one to appreciate life’s richness and the importance of relationships.
Brett Erik is a personal branding expert and COO of Legacy Builder, helping founders amplify their influence. As the founder of Comeback Care and an Ironman athlete, he blends business strategy with peak performance. Over the years he has built a following of over 230,000 on Twitter, sharing insights on branding, resilience, and entrepreneurship.
